Average Physical Therapists Salary in Ocala, FL
Physical Therapists in Ocala, Florida, earn an average annual salary of $89,320. This figure is notably below the national average of $102,240, suggesting that local market dynamics and demand play a significant role in compensation within this specific region. Physical Therapists Salary Distribution in Ocala, FL
The career trajectory for Physical Therapists in Ocala, FL, typically involves significant salary growth from entry-level positions to senior roles. While specific percentile data isn't available, the typical progression from an early-career salary to that of an experienced or specialized therapist often sees substantial increases, reflecting the accumulation of skills, patient management experience, and potential specialization.
| Experience Level | Market Percentile | Annual Wage | Hourly Rate |
|---|---|---|---|
| Resident / New GradClinical rotation complete. Gaining floor experience. | 10% (Entry) | $51,930 | $25 |
| Staff ClinicianFull patient caseload. Proficient in core procedures. | 25% (Junior) | $66,990 | $32.2 |
| Charge / SeniorShift lead. Precepts new hires. Specialized certification. | 50% (Median) | $94,950 | $45.6 |
| SpecialistAdvanced degree/cert (e.g., ICU, OR). High acuity cases. | 75% (Senior) | $111,650 | $53.7 |
| Director / LeadDepartment head or Advanced Practice Provider. | 90% (Expert) | $121,330 | $58.3 |

Methodology: Salary data is derived from the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) OEWS 2024 release. Figures represent gross pay before taxes. Analysis includes 210 employees in the Ocala, FL area with a job density of 1.744 per 1,000 jobs. Cost of Living data is estimated based on state and metro averages.
